Cobra wrote:
The potential of this card lies in the possibility of getting benefits from Denethor’s game text at certain times, and using the sword to prevent bad things from happening at other times. Notice that it can be passed around freely among your Gondor Men.

With the new Denethor, On the Edge of Madness, you could take advantage of the Noble Leaders-like text until you’re just a couple burdens shy of corruption, then play (or transfer) Denethor’s Sword to prevent him from adding any more burdens.

Or with Denethor, Steward of the City, you could play a fellowship full of knights for next to nothing, then play (or transfer) the Sword to prevent all that burden/threat nastiness.

These would still be extremely risky plans, of course. Don’t draw Denethor’s Sword in time = auto-loss. Sword gets discarded = auto-loss. But for the extremely brave/reckless, it might be fun to try. Very Happy
